WATER INLET AND THERMOSTAT ASSEMBLY

Removal and Installation


REMOVAL

1.Remove engine cover. Refer to "Exploded View" Exploded View.
2.Remove front under cover with power tool. Refer to "Exploded View" Exploded View.
3.Drain engine coolant from drain plugs on radiator and cylinder block. Refer to "Draining" Draining Engine Coolant and EM106, "Setting".

CAUTION:
- Perform this step when engine is cold.
- Never spill engine coolant on drive belts.
4.Disconnect radiator hose (upper and lower). Refer to "Exploded View" Exploded View.
5.Remove intake manifold. Refer to "Exploded View" Exploded View.
6.Remove fuel feed tube. Refer to "Exploded View" Exploded View.
7.Remove water hose, water connector, heater pipes and heater hoses.
8.Remove thermostat housing.
9.Remove water inlet and thermostat.

INSTALLATION

Note the following, and install in the reverse order of removal.

CAUTION:
- Do not reuse O-rings.
- Be careful not to spill engine coolant over engine room. Use rag to absorb engine coolant.
Thermostat





- Install thermostat with the whole circumference of each flange part (A) fit securely inside rubber ring (1).





- Install thermostat with jiggle valve (A) facing upwards. The position deviation may be within the range of 20 degrees (b).
Water Connector and Heater Pipe

CAUTION:
Do not reuse O-rings.
- First apply a neutral detergent to O-rings, then quickly insert the insertion parts of the water connector and heater pipe into the installation holes.
